Family courses climbing / via ferrata Alpspitze
Climbing or via ferrata - A special pleasure for the whole family
The aim of the courses is the joint learning (of parents and children) of the various climbing and belaying techniques. The selected course area is especially adapted to the specific requirements and allows practicing and training with a lot of fun and playful success.
With the Climbing courses the focus is on top-rope and lead climbing on optimally secured routes with the associated comprehensive belay technique for children and parents.
With the Via ferrata courses you will learn how to use the via ferrata sets, improve your kicking and grip technique and also everything else that is necessary to climb via ferrata together.
The family courses are for Fathers/mothers with their sons/daughters at least 10 years old suitable.

Course content climbing course: Equipment know how for the appropriate belay technique, rappelling, self and companion belaying, improvement of personal climbing technique, top rope and lead climbing training, belay station construction, first aid, retreat technique, alpine hazards.
Course content via ferrata course: Equipment know-how for via ferrata, roping up, self and companion safety, climbing via ferrata in ascent and descent with children, first aid, retreat technique, alpine dangers.
Daily rateMeeting point, ascent with the Alpspitz cable car, short descent to the practice area, introduction to climbing and belaying techniques, independent climbing on the routes in the climbing garden or on the practice via ferrata.
Weekend course
1st day: Meeting point, ascent with the Alpspitz cable car, short descent to the practice area, introduction to climbing and belaying techniques, independent climbing in the routes in the climbing garden, or climbing via ferrata, followed by descent to the DAV Kreuzeckhaus.
2nd day: Ascent to the climbing garden or via ferrata, climbing several routes in the top rope, first attempts at lead climbing, abseiling or independent climbing on the via ferrata, additional safety techniques
